Tiffany Amber’s Unveiling Of Women Of Vision

The exclusive unveiling of Tiffany Amber’s 15 Women of Vision was held recently at Eko Hotels, Victoria Island, Lagos in partnership with Diamond Bank’s initiative, Diamond Woman. The impressive roll call includes Ifeoluwa Otedola (DJ Cuppy), Ifeyinwa Ighodalo, Funke Opeke, Ola Orekunrin, Eku Edewor, Peju Alatise, Uche Majekodunmi, Adesuwa Onyenokwe, Adenike Ogunlesi, Oluchi Onweagba Orlandi, Maryam Augie, Omotola Jalade-Ekeinde, Omoyemi Akerele, Uche Pedro and Jumoke Oduwole.

The Women of Vision Campaign in line with the brand’s age features 15 women between the ages of 18 and 60 representing, Tiffany Amber’s multi-generational following. The unveiling cocktail was graced by high net worth individuals and it was supported by Oando Marketing, a subsidiary of Oando Plc. Event Decor Specialists, Newton & David took guests on a breath-taking journey throughout the usually stark white gallery space, implementing the monochrome theme with perfection. Official drink sponsor on the night was Laurent Perrier.

A short “Behind the Scenes” footage from the campaign was screened, followed by the big unveiling of the campaign image which will be etched on billboards across the country.

After a speech from the brand’s creative director, Folake Coker, and a vote of thanks from Ayona Aguele-Trimnell (Diamond Bank’s Head of Corporate Communications) attendees were then serenaded by singer, Omawumi, ending the programme of events with a bang. The Diamond Woman is an initiative of Diamond Bank, designed for women, providing women with financial, business and lifestyle advice, and helping them to achieve their aspirations.
